angakkuaq
Angakkuaq is a term used within some Inuit communities to refer to a shaman or spiritual healer. The specific roles and responsibilities associated with an angakkuaq can vary depending on the region and cultural traditions. Generally, an angakkuaq is believed to possess the ability to communicate with the spirit world, often through trance states or visions. This communication is typically sought for purposes such as healing illness, ensuring successful hunts, or understanding and navigating natural phenomena.
